  • We took our 2021 ‪@CANAMOFFROAD‬ Commander XT-P up to the top of Fissure Mountain in Johnson Valley, California. This is a great trail that isn’t too difficult and has great views over all of Johnson Valley including Hammertown which is located on Means Dry Lakebed.
